A strong foundation in software development fundamentals is vital for any aspiring developer. This includes a range of concepts, such as coding languages, data structures, algorithms, and software design principles. By thoroughly understanding these fundamentals, you'll be able to build well-structured, efficient, and reliable software applications.
Begin your journey by investigating different programming languages like Python, Java, or C++. Further, delve into data structures like arrays, lists, and dictionaries. Practice implementing various algorithms to boost your problem-solving skills. Remember that mastering software development fundamentals is a perpetual process that requires dedication and unceasing effort.

Building Scalable and Secure Cloud-Native Software
Scaling cloud-native applications securely presents unique challenges. Architecting your software for adaptability is crucial to handle fluctuating workloads and ensure high availability. Implementing robust security measures, such as granular access control, encryption at rest and in transit, and continuous monitoring, is paramount to protect sensitive data and mitigate vulnerabilities. Utilizing containerization technologies like Kubernetes helps streamline deployment, scaling, and management of your applications within a secure cloud environment. Finally, adopting a DevOps culture with automated pipelines for testing, deployment, and monitoring fosters continuous improvement and reduces the risk of security breaches.
